The "first american hospital pharmacy" was opened in which decade?
andreev551 [17]
1750s- To be precise,  the first American hospital was the Pennsylvania Hospital, established in Philadelphia in 1752. The institution's first hospital pharmacist was Jonathan Roberts, who was succeeded by John Morgan. John Morgan played a vital role in the future of hospital pharmacy
